With its engaging narrative style and its richness of anecdote and detail, this complete history of our country -- including over 300 illustrations and 100 maps -- continues to delight readers. From presidencies and battles to the culture of everyday life, this is a compelling history of the American experience, animated by human characters, informed by analysis and social texture, and guided by the unfolding of events. It is a story in the best sense, the story of the land and the people, from the pre-Columbian experience of the Native Americans through the trials and tragedies of colonization, revolution, and civil war to the modern era of world wars and global economies up through the Clinton administration.
